Enrico Fusaro is a scholar working on Rheumatology, Immunology and Psychiatry and Mental health. According to data from OpenAlex, Enrico Fusaro has authored 78 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 35 papers in Rheumatology, 22 papers in Immunology and 15 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health. Recurrent topics in Enrico Fusaro’s work include Rheumatoid Arthritis Research and Therapies (24 papers), Fibromyalgia and Chronic Fatigue Syndrome Research (15 papers) and Systemic Sclerosis and Related Diseases (13 papers). Enrico Fusaro is often cited by papers focused on Rheumatoid Arthritis Research and Therapies (24 papers), Fibromyalgia and Chronic Fatigue Syndrome Research (15 papers) and Systemic Sclerosis and Related Diseases (13 papers). Enrico Fusaro coll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and France. Enrico Fusaro's co-authors include Lorys Castelli, Fabrizio Colonna, Simone Parisi, Valentina Tesio, Ada Ghiggia, Marialaura Di Tella, Riccardo Torta, Annunziata Romeo, Giuliano Geminiani and Piercarlo Sarzi‐Puttini and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and The American Journal of Cardiology.
